**Q: How does DeployDrake report deploy status, and what happens if it loses its session?**

DeployDrake polls the Larkspur release pipeline every thirty seconds and posts status summaries to the #releases channel. If the bot's session token expires or the host is rebuilt, it must re-enroll with the Larkspur coordinator before it can post again. Re-enrollment is deliberately manual to prevent rogue instances. When prompted during re-enrollment, supply the recovery passphrase below.

strongbox words: druvan-lamys-eliius-jorax-istox-soreth-ulays-gilix-ralix-oliiel-norwyn-casvan-praius

## Tuning

The receipt mailer (Almsgate) batches donation receipts and sends through the Thornquay relay. On-call: if the queue backs up, resist the urge to crank batch size — the relay rate-limits per connection, and bigger batches just mean bigger retries. Scale worker count first, then shorten the flush interval. Dedupe window must stay longer than the retry horizon or donors get duplicate receipts, which generates tickets. All knobs live in one place and are read at worker start. Current production values follow.

tuning table, kajop-yafof:
QUOTAS = {
    "wenath": 10,
    "ulaael": 5,
}

☐ Step 9 — Query planner regression hold. Before the Thornquist signing ceremony proceeds, support must confirm the Meridell database cluster is pinned to planner version 4.2; the 4.3 regression causes ceremony-audit queries to time out, which would abort key generation midway. Verify the pin flag on both replicas, record the confirmation in the ceremony log, and only then unlock the audit console. The console accepts the recovery passphrase printed directly below.

strongbox words: gilmir-briion-oliok-eliion